RAWALPINDI: Army Chief Gen Asim Munir on his first day of official visit to China was given a warm welcome and was presented with the guard of honour at the PLA Army Headquarters.

According to the media wing of armed forces, the Inter Services Public Relations (ISPR), the Army Chief reviewed the smartly turned out contingent which was later followed by a detailed meeting with the Commander of PLA Army.

Matters of mutual security interests and military cooperation were discussed. Both military commanders reiterated the need for maintaining peace and stability in the region and enhancing military to military cooperation.
The ISPR said that the Army Chief also witnessed a demonstration of the operational capabilities of the PLA Army troops. He praised the high standards of training and the professionalism displayed by the soldiers.

Gen Asim Munir will hold further meetings with military leaders in China to enhance the long standing relations between the two militaries. The inaugural meets are part of four days visit of COAS to China. the ISPR added.
